ncompress: enable x86_64

This commit is contained in:
Jerome Duval
2021-01-17 12:05:58 +01:00
parent 27df210724
commit 822598d909
2 changed files with 35 additions and 5 deletions

View File

@@ -19,13 +19,11 @@ SOURCE_URI="http://sourceforge.net/projects/ncompress/files/ncompress-4.2.4.4.ta
CHECKSUM_SHA256="b00ba28d3f332b38aa75478a15c1b789957aa6c02d6453471f452c0ec3e6517a"
PATCHES="ncompress-$portVersion.patchset"
ARCHITECTURES="x86_gcc2"
ARCHITECTURES="x86_gcc2 x86_64"
PROVIDES="
ncompress = $portVersion
cmd:compress
cmd:zcat
cmd:zmore
"
REQUIRES="
haiku
@@ -41,6 +39,10 @@ BUILD_PREREQUIRES="
cmd:gcc
cmd:sh
"
TEST_REQUIRES="
cmd:cmp
cmd:find
"
BUILD()
{
@@ -49,7 +51,9 @@ BUILD()
INSTALL()
{
mkdir -p $binDir $manDir
echo -e "1\n$binDir\n$manDir\n7\n-DNOFUNCDEF=1\ni\n\n\nq"|sh build
rm $binDir/z* $binDir/uncompress $manDir/z*
}
TEST()

View File

@@ -1,4 +1,4 @@
From a5cc6167a1fc7195f43828613970826658fc35f8 Mon Sep 17 00:00:00 2001
From a301cb8be4e889b6020972697dde1be115fadf81 Mon Sep 17 00:00:00 2001
From: Adrien Destugues <pulkomandy@gmail.com>
Date: Tue, 14 Oct 2014 14:42:10 +0200
Subject: Make build script work on haiku
@@ -109,5 +109,31 @@ index 647373d..d00cbf9 100755
:
else
--
1.8.3.4
2.30.0
From a331882984444e1e0d9b3fe73568b592594020b4 Mon Sep 17 00:00:00 2001
From: Jerome Duval <jerome.duval@gmail.com>
Date: Sun, 17 Jan 2021 12:01:21 +0100
Subject: install symbolic links
diff --git a/build b/build
index d00cbf9..b054c59 100755
--- a/build
+++ b/build
@@ -711,9 +711,9 @@ do
cp compress ${BINDIR}/compress || exit 1
strip ${BINDIR}/compress
rm -f ${BINDIR}/uncompress || exit 1
- ln ${BINDIR}/compress ${BINDIR}/uncompress || exit 1
+ ln -sr ${BINDIR}/compress ${BINDIR}/uncompress || exit 1
rm -f ${BINDIR}/zcat || exit 1
- ln -f ${BINDIR}/compress ${BINDIR}/zcat || exit 1
+ ln -fsr ${BINDIR}/compress ${BINDIR}/zcat || exit 1
cp zcmp zdiff zmore ${BINDIR}/. || exit 1
chmod 0755 ${BINDIR}/compress ${BINDIR}/zcmp ${BINDIR}/zdiff \
${BINDIR}/zmore || exit 1
--
2.30.0